  • Title

    A hybrid DPSK-MPPM technique for high sensitivity optical transmission

  • Abstract
    A new class of optical modulation formats, based on combinations of both MPPM and DPSK modulation techniques, is proposed. This technique has a better performance than traditional ones and is suitable for high sensitivity transmission.
